Anthurium Regale, the giant with silver veins

Anthurium Regale is an epiphytic plant native to the rainforests of Peru, belonging to the Araceae family. Its leaves can reach over a meter in length at maturity, making it one of the most impressively foliaged Anthuriums grown indoors. This tropical giant naturally grows in partial shade within the dense canopy of Andean forests, where it develops powerful aerial roots that allow it to anchor itself to tree supports.

Its velvety, dark green foliage , adorned with raised silver veins, offers a striking contrast that gives it a rare, sculptural presence. The texture of its leaves is particularly remarkable: slightly bubbled and soft to the touch, it captures light differently depending on the angle of observation. As it grows, the Anthurium, sometimes called the Giant Silver-Veiled Anthurium, reveals leaf patterns of unique botanical complexity , each new leaf unfurling first in a tender green before gradually darkening.
